// Padding is a shorthand method for setting padding on all sides at once.
|
|
//
|
|
// With one argument, the value is applied to all sides.
|
|
//
|
|
// With two arguments, the value is applied to the vertical and horizontal
|
|
// sides, in that order.
|
|
//
|
|
// With three arguments, the value is applied to the top side, the horizontal
|
|
// sides, and the bottom side, in that order.
|
|
//
|
|
// With four arguments, the value is applied clockwise starting from the top
|
|
// side, followed by the right side, then the bottom, and finally the left.
|
|
//
|
|
// With more than four arguments no padding will be added.
|
|
func (s Style) Padding(i ...int) Style {
|
|
top, right, bottom, left, ok := whichSides(i...)
|
|
if !ok {
|
|
return s
|
|
}
|
|
|
|
s.topPadding = &top
|
|
s.rightPadding = &right
|
|
s.bottomPadding = &bottom
|
|
s.leftPadding = &left
|
|
return s
|
|
}

// whichSides is a helper method for setting values on sides of a block based
|
|
// on the number of arguments. It follows the CSS shorthand rules for blocks
|
|
// like margin, padding. and borders. Here are how the rules work:
|
|
//
|
|
// 0 args: do nothing
|
|
// 1 arg: all sides
|
|
// 2 args: top -> bottom
|
|
// 3 args: top -> horizontal -> bottom
|
|
// 4 args: top -> right -> bottom -> left
|
|
// 5+ args: do nothing
|
|
func whichSides(i ...int) (top, right, bottom, left int, ok bool) {
|
|
switch len(i) {
|
|
case 1:
|
|
top = i[0]
|
|
bottom = i[0]
|
|
left = i[0]
|
|
right = i[0]
|
|
ok = true
|
|
case 2:
|
|
top = i[0]
|
|
bottom = i[0]
|
|
left = i[1]
|
|
right = i[1]
|
|
ok = true
|
|
case 3:
|
|
top = i[0]
|
|
left = i[1]
|
|
right = i[1]
|
|
bottom = i[2]
|
|
ok = true
|
|
case 4:
|
|
top = i[0]
|
|
right = i[1]
|
|
bottom = i[2]
|
|
left = i[3]
|
|
ok = true
|
|
}
|
|
return
|
|
}
